Frequently Asked Questions about Boulevard Heights West Hollywood
How much are Studio apartments in Boulevard Heights West Hollywood?
There are currently 16 Studio Apartments in Boulevard Heights West Hollywood with rent ranges from $606 to $2,943 with an average price of $1,473.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Boulevard Heights West Hollywood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Boulevard Heights West Hollywood ranges from $1,319 to $2,865 with an average monthly rent of $1,943.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Boulevard Heights West Hollywood c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Boulevard Heights West Hollywood range from $1,628 to $5,165.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,316.
How expensive are Boulevard Heights West Hollywood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 18 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Boulevard Heights West Hollywood on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,292 to $3,763 - averaging $2,944 for the location.
